What can I expect to do in this role?You will:
• Contribute to concurrent projects to identify business activity, business modeling, conduct program evaluation, analyze new business development and solutions
• Manage the analysis and assessment of projects, trends and directions that could impact or revise policies and regulations
• Lead and oversee the development of business cases, business analysis collateral, cost-benefit feasibility analysis, briefing materials and I&IT approvals process materials
• Provide strategic oversight for integration of projects and plans with corporate and government initiatives
• Provide project leadership to project teams, external service providers and contractors through all phases of the project
• Participates in the development of procurement contracts and related documents for a variety of consulting services needed to support and implement projects
